Output fb5343bab39850f6ddb92a418157cf80021434b21203f2d7f4a65edf7f615561:1

value
1173487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65d16839975b60406420f246c730d48e4e7db98a OP_EQUAL
address
MHBXLffXwTCUjwC5hcpSkJKidq1MeB8nDA
transaction
fb5343bab39850f6ddb92a418157cf80021434b21203f2d7f4a65edf7f615561
spent
true